A refreshing diversion from the usual espionage and geopolitical themes I frequent, 'The Alchemist' offered a philosophical exploration of destiny and the pursuit of one's Personal Legend. Coelho's prose, though simple, carries a depth that invites reflection. It's a narrative that, while different from my typical selections, provided a valuable reminder of the importance of following one's dreams, regardless of the path they may lead down.
